  379. Not speaking God's words hide his voice from us. We

  380. can't hear God. We can't see what God's had, and

  381. we're looking for answers. And in that time there will

  382. be people who says, you know what you know where

  383. you should find answers.

  384. You need to go talk to the witch doctor.

  385. You need to talk to the witches in the area,

  386. and you need to find answers from them. And I

  387. tell you what if that doesn't work, there's necromancers. Necromancers

  388. were people who talk to the dead. You go find

  389. a good necromancer who they believed at the time in

  390. ancient Near East that the dead talked in like a

  391. bird like chirped, They talked in the whisper. So these

  392. necromancers would chirp and mutter. They would whisper trying to

  393. call the dead. And they're gonna say, and there's times

  588. The idea of no darkness is grief despair, he says.

  589. Former time he brought contempt in the land of Zebelin.

  590. Zebelin was northern Israel. When Isaiah promised that Israel Seria

  591. would come and he would bring war and destruction and

  592. death and overtake Israel, he would start in northern Israel.

  593. He would starting the land of Zebelin. Isaiah promises prophesies

  594. that when the light would come, he would come to

  595. the land of Zebelin. Once you turn with me to

  596. Matthew chapter four. Matthew chapter four and verse twelve, the

  597. Bible tells us of Jesus.

  598. Who came.

  599. He's starting his ministry. And in Matthew chapter four, starting

  600. in verse twelve, it says, when when he heard that

  601. John had been arrested, that John the Baptist, he withdrew

  602. to Galilee, leaving Nazareth, and he lived in Capernaum by

  603. the sea in the territory. Listen to this of Zebelin

  604. and Naftaia, the way day of the sea beyond the Jordan,

  605. the Galilee of the Gentiles in verse fourteen, So that

  606. the words so what was spoken of the prophet Isaiah

  607. might be fulfilled. Look at verse sixteen. The people in

  608. dwelling and darkness have seen a great life. For those

  609. who dwell in the regions of the shadow of death

  610. on them, the light has dawned. From that time Jesus

  611. began to preach, saying, repent for the Kingdom of Heaven

  612. is at hand. Jesus the light of the world. When

  613. he began his ministry. Where did he begin it? He

  614. began it where the destruction first begin. He began it

  615. where the darkness first entered the land. Jesus fulfilled the

  616. promises the prophecies of Isaiah chapter nine.
